PayPal’s New Patent: A Cryptocurrency Processing Device with Biometric Security

PayPal’s Bold Move into Cryptocurrency

PayPal is making waves with its latest patent application, aiming to take the financial world by storm. This isn’t just any payment processor; it’s a device that seamlessly combines traditional currencies with c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, Litecoin, and Dogecoin. How Does It Work?

The techy specs are pretty cool, too! The device consists of two primary components:

  • Payment Module Engine: Connects wirelessly and operates physical interfaces like connectors and card readers.
  • Payment Module Database: Handles funding source information securely.

Security Features That Wow

But wait, there’s more! Security is a top concern in the digital finance realm, and PayPal isn’t slacking off. The patent application mentions the use of TrueCrypt, a once-popular encryption tool, to safeguard users’ credit card and cryptocurrency details.

Biometric Security: A Touch of the Future

What really gets the gears turning is the integration of biometric technology. Users might be able to access their Bitcoin wallets with a mere thumb scan – because why type out a password when you can just flash your thumb? But for those who prefer the old school, the devices also offer traditional 9-dot screen unlock patterns.
